Understanding Saxenda: Potential Side Effects, Advantages, and What to Consider

Saxenda is a prescription medication utilized for weight management in adults with obesity or overweight. It contains liraglutide, a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ist that mimics the effects of natural GLP-1 in the body. By triggering insulin release and inhibiting appetite, Saxenda can aid individuals achieve significant weight loss when used in conjunction with lifestyle modifications such as diet and exercise.

While Saxenda can be an effective tool for weight management, it's important to be aware of potential side effects. Some common side eff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, constipation, drowsiness, and abdominal pain. Such side effects are usually mild and transient. However, more severe side effects, such as pancreatitis or gallbladder problems, are possible but rare.

  • Prior to starting Saxenda, it's crucial to discuss your medical history with your doctor, especially if you have a history of thyroid disease, diabetic retinopathy, or gastrointestinal disorders.
  • Consistent monitoring by your healthcare provider is recommended throughout your treatment with Saxenda.

The Science Behind Saxenda's Weight-Loss Effects

Saxenda is a prescription medication by mimicking the effects of a naturally occurring hormone called gl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1). GLP-1 plays a crucial role on appetite regulation and glucose metabolism. When administered, Saxenda binds to GLP-1 receptors in the brain, sending signals that promote feelings of fullness and reduce cravings. This results in a decrease in overall calorie intake, contributing to weight loss.

Moreover, Saxenda also influences glucose metabolism by slowing down gastric emptying, which contributes to better blood sugar control. This dual action of appetite suppression and glucose regulation makes Saxenda a valuable an effective therapeutic approach.

  • Clinical trials have shown that Saxenda can lead to sustainable weight loss when used in combination with lifestyle modifications, such as a healthy diet and regular exercise.
